Abstract
The authors present a model of tracer transport which could be useful for determining perfusion with indicator-dilution methods. The model is based on convection-dispersion transport of the tracer through the coronary circulation and requires the simultaneous recording of tracer concentrations in the left ventricular lumen and in the region of interest in the myocardium. Application of the model to predict myocardial flows in animal studies is also presented.<>
